The platforms have low tubular fencing along their extreme ends and a wooden canopy held up by metal posts toward their midsection.

The Newark-bound platform entrance on the west side of Frank E. Rodgers Boulevard is under a roll-up steel gate.

It leads to a small, modern fare control area with smart card turnstiles, installed here and at all other PATH stations in January 2005.

A new staircase facing the opposite direction from the original goes down to a small plaza with bike racks outside the parking garage.The former entrance to the New York-bound platform was inside a 1930s brick building.

The 2018–2019 entrances on the east side of Frank E. Rodgers Boulevard contain separate semicircular glass headhouses for each platform.

Directly inside each headhouse is an escalator, a set of double-wide stairs, and an elevator leading to each respective platform level.
